Our verdict is Benign. The variant received -14 ACMG points: 0P and 14B. BP4_ModerateBP6_Very_StrongBS1

The NM_001164508.2(NEB):​c.18579+6T>C variant causes a splice region, intron change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.000318 in 1,611,524 control chromosomes in the GnomAD database, with no homozygous occurrence. In-silico tool predicts a benign outcome for this variant. 2/3 splice prediction tools predict no significant impact on normal splicing. Variant has been reported in ClinVar as Likely benign (★★). NEB (HGNC:7720): (nebulin) This gene encodes nebulin, a giant protein component of the cytoskeletal matrix that coexists with the thick and thin filaments within the sarcomeres of skeletal muscle. In most vertebrates, nebulin accounts for 3 to 4% of the total myofibrillar protein. The encoded protein contains approximately 30-amino acid long modules that can be classified into 7 types and other repeated modules. Protein isoform sizes vary from 600 to 800 kD due to alternative splicing that is tissue-, species-,and developmental stage-specific. Of the 183 exons in the nebulin gene, at least 43 are alternatively spliced, although exons 143 and 144 are not found in the same transcript. Of the several thousand transcript variants predicted for nebulin, the RefSeq Project has decided to create three representative RefSeq records. Mutations in this gene are associated with recessive nemaline myopathy. [provided by RefSeq, Sep 2009]

BS1
Variant frequency is greater than expected in population afr. GnomAd4 allele frequency = 0.00163 (248/152324) while in subpopulation AFR AF = 0.00531 (221/41582). AF 95% confidence interval is 0.00474. There are 0 homozygotes in GnomAd4. There are 115 alleles in the male GnomAd4 subpopulation. Median coverage is 32. This position passed quality control check.
